Bob De Wit and Ron Meyer challenge the idea that there is a single "right" way to manage a business, instead presenting strategy as a series of conflicting tensions - such as logic vs. creativity, deliberate vs. emergent planning, and globalisation vs. localisation. The book is structured around these paradoxes, encouraging managers and students to synthesise opposing views rather than choosing one over the other. This synthesis approach is designed to foster competitive advantage by balancing contradictory demands like stability and change or competition and cooperation. As a "concise" edition, it strips away much of the dense academic case studies found in the full volume to focus on the core theoretical models and the Strategy Dialogue framework used in professional boardrooms.…
